Homes were the bottleneck before, now it's the Training Center, I hope I'll get everything balanced soon enough :D
I haven't really found a problem with the calculation of the Training Center's speed.
But I do think I should lower the minimum training time, maybe with something like diminishing returns for times lower than a minute.
I'll figure something out :)